CHS Theatre Production: Saturday, April 10
Cassville High School Theatre Production is proud to present Cafe Murder by NATHAN HARTSWICK
Production date is April 10th in the Cassville High School Commons. Showings are at 6:00, 7:00 and 8:00.
The cost of tickets are $5.00 for adults and $2.00 for students. Limited seating is available. Multiple Casts will perform. This hilarious murder mystery comedy Cafe Murder is perfect for a socially distanced dessert theatre. Rosemary Saint-John is a loud, annoying hypochondriac convinced she is allergic to water. Celebrating her birthday at a restaurant with her four kooky sisters–a hippie, a valley girl, a trucker and a banker–Rosemary makes enemies with everyone around her. When she disappears and is presumed murdered, the only objective witnesses in the restaurant are the audience members, who must cast their vote. Was it one of Rosemary’s sisters? The self-taught detective? The passionate French chef? The polite and proper maître d’? The sarcastic waiter? No one is above suspicion in this delightful mystery!
